On safety
2 On safety
T
his chapter deals with your own safety and the safety of the equipment operators.
Please read this chapter carefully before working with the WSU/WEU26@3 devices or with
the machine protected by the WSU/WEU26@3 devices.
2.1 Qualified safety personnel
The WSU/WEU26@3 devices must be mounted, commissioned and serviced only by
qualified safety personnel. Qualified safety personnel are defined as persons who
have undergone the appropriate technical training
and
who have been instructed by the responsible machine operator in the operation of the
machine and the current valid safety guidelines
and
who have access to these operating instructions.
2.2 Applications of the device
The WSU/WEU26@3 devices are electro-sensitive protective equipment (ESPE), type 4 in
accordance with IEC 61496-1 and IEC 61496-2 and may for this reason be used in
controllers of safety category 4 in accordance with EN ISO 13849, SILCL3 in accordance
with EN 62061 or up to PL e in accordance with EN ISO 13849. The WSU/WEU26@3
devices are used for:
hazardous area protection,
access protection.
The photoelectric switch must be installed such that the hazardous area can only be
reached by interrupting the light path between sender and receiver. It must not be possible
to start the plant/system as long as personnel are within the hazardous area.
The WSU/WEU26-3 devices are intended only for use in industrial environments. When
used in residential areas it can cause radio interferences.
Please refer chapter 3.4 on page 13 for an illustration of the protection mode and an
example application.
Only use the WSU/WEU263 devices as an indirect protective measure!
Opto-electronic protective devices as the WSU/WEU26@3 devices cannot provide any
protection against parts thrown out or against radiation. Transparent objects are not
detected.
Depending on the application, mechanical protective devices may be required in addition
to the WSU/WEU26@3 devices.
